The imperative of remote work in today’s world

The rise of remote work may no longer be a mere trend but a fundamental shift in how we approach productivity and collaboration.

In the wake of the recent unprecedented global conflicts, the traditional workplace landscape has undergone a profound transformation, writes Jadd Elliot Dib, CEO & Founder of an award-winning data analytics freelance hiring platform, Pangaea X.

In 2022, Cisco carried a study of over 1,000 subjects which revealed a shocking 90% of the majority in favour of working remotely in the future. As of 2023, according to YouGov, almost half, or about 46% of workers in the UAE are remote.

Now, more than ever, remote work has proven itself to be a critical component of a resilient and adaptable workforce.

Resilience in times of uncertainty

The world has witnessed an array of challenges, from economic downturns to global health crises in the last 10-15 years. The ability to adapt quickly to changing circumstances is crucial for businesses to survive and thrive. Companies that have embraced remote work are better positioned to navigate uncertainty, ensuring continuity of operations even in the face of unforeseen challenges.
